NORTH NEWTON, Kan. - The Bethel College women's soccer team hosted the Oklahoma City Stars for a non-conference matchup. The Threshers held a two goal lead late in the contest, but were unable to hold on as OCU score two late goals.
Kelsie Kreutzer got the scoring started in the 40th minute when
Jazlyn Reese made a beautiful pass to the senior forward who found the back of the net.
After BC took a 1-0 lead into the intermission, the Stars got it going early with a goal just one minute into the final 45 minutes, tying the contest.
Katy Ponce to
Claire Hedlund would be the story for the Threshers in the second half as they combined for two goals just three minutes apart giving Bethel a 3-1 lead.
OCU got back on the scoreboard in the 78th minute and tied the contest in the 84th minute.
Both teams had ample opportunities in the final six minutes to take the lead, but neither team was able to capitalize on their opportunity.
Oklahoma City out-shot Bethel 17(10) to 10(6) in the tie.
Bethel will be back on the pitch on Saturday, Sept. 10th as they travel to Arkansas as they take on Ecclesia College.
